The Fairmont Olympic’s stunning new restaurant officially opens today

Happy Monday Seattle! We know it’s not everyone’s favorite day of the week but today there’s a reason to celebrate. Why, you ask? Well because The Fairmont Olympic’s new restaurant, The George is finally opening after a much anticipated wait.

The opening marks the end of the hotels $25 million dollar restoration project that began in January 2020. The restoration also included another notable spot, The Founders Club which opened earlier this year. That means you have more than one reason to check out the new and improved Fairmont.

The George will be run by newly appointed Restaurant Executive Chef Thomas Cullen. Chef Cullen will set the new restaurant apart with a brasserie-inspired menu. Expect a showcase of PNW seafood, dry-aged meats, produce, sustainably foraged items, and more.

Some of the signature dishes include a traditional French bouillabaisse, The George seafood tower featuring a plethora of the sea’s best offerings, and Painted Hills bone-in short rib with heirloom carrots and natural jus. Of course, the menu will also be accompanied by an extensive bar program with hand-crafted signature cocktails created by Jesse Cyr, the hotel’s award-winning Beverage Curator.

To fully package the experience, guests will be able to dine in a stunning interior by Spanish design studio Lázaro Rosa Violán (LRV).
